Patent number: 11192460Abstract: A method and power transmitter for efficiently controlling power transmission to one or more power receivers in a wireless multi-power transmission system are provided. The method includes performing, when a predetermined measurement cycle arrives, a load measurement; comparing a current load measurement value with a previous load measurement value; determining whether the current load measurement value is increased over the previous load measurement value by at least as much as a first predetermined threshold; gradually increasing, when the load measurement value is increased over the previous load measurement value by at least as much as the first threshold, a transmission power value until a request for a subscription to a wireless multi-power transmission network from a power reception target within a predetermined time limit; and stopping, when the request for the subscription is not received before the time limit is exceeded, power transmission to the power reception target.Type: GrantFiled: April 27, 2020Date of Patent: December 7, 2021Assignee: SAMSUNG ELECTRONICS CO., LTD.Inventors: Kang-Ho Byun, Kyung-Woo Lee, Young-Min Lee, Se-Ho Park, Yu-Su Kim, Sung-Ku Yeo

Patent number: 11171519Abstract: A method and an apparatus for wireless power transmission by a power transmitting apparatus is provided. The method includes transmitting detection power towards a power receiving apparatus, detecting an impedance change made by the power receiving apparatus, transmitting driving power for communication with the power receiving apparatus towards the power receiving apparatus, receiving a search signal from the power receiving apparatus within a preset time, and determining whether the impedance change is within a first acceptable range based on the received search signal.Type: GrantFiled: August 16, 2017Date of Patent: November 9, 2021Inventors: Kang-Ho Byun, Kyung-Woo Lee, Young-Min Lee, Se-Ho Park, Yu-Su Kim, Sung-Ku Yeo
